Chrome — Ivan Chau. This doesn't seem to be reliable I've started getting download prompt to save the file.. Best guess; this doesn't work if the employer managed chrome does not let me set these settings manually. Some tips: chromium and chromedriver should have same version.
Have a correct Chrome preference config. In my case, the code is: from selenium import webdriver from selenium. ChromeOptions options. Your browser has saved an SVG image! Andrey Semakin Andrey Semakin 1, 17 17 silver badges 35 35 bronze badges. To bypass repeating downloading file warnings or WebDriver Server great for docker , use driver. I was looking for a solution for two days My SW set: Ubuntu bionic, Mintaka Mintaka 69 1 1 silver badge 3 3 bronze badges.
What are the versions of Selenium and Chrome browser that are you using? I tried the following code with: Selenium 3. Davide Patti Davide Patti 3, 2 2 gold badges 15 15 silver badges 19 19 bronze badges.
Can't you use requests lib? Diogo Diogo 7 7 silver badges 14 14 bronze badges. Sign up or log in Sign up using Google.
Sign up using Facebook. Sign up using Email and Password. Post as a guest Name. Email Required, but never shown. The Overflow Blog. Who owns this outage? Building intelligent escalation chains for modern SRE. Podcast Who is building clouds for the independent developer? Featured on Meta. Now live: A fully responsive profile.
Reducing the weight of our footer. Visit chat. Linked 0. See more linked questions. Related Hot Network Questions. Question feed. Stack Overflow works best with JavaScript enabled. Accept all cookies Customize settings.
Typically chromium package should have chromedriver inside, you can find it in the install dir. But sometimes the config may change by time.
The beset way to get newest and workable prefs is to check it in the chromium config dir. For example,. Python Javascript Linux Cheat sheet Contact. How to use chrome webdriver in selenium to download files in python? Try this. Executed on windows How to control the download of files with Selenium Python bindings in Chrome from selenium import webdriver from selenium.
I use this library FileSaver.
0コメント